Cognizant has an employee rating of 3.6 out of 5 stars, based on 120,775 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Cognizant employ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Tecnologia da informação industry (3.7 stars).

Pros

Cognizant is an excellent place to be either when you are at an early phase of your career or after you reach a managerial position.You will be a lucky guy if you are one among the management people.The company has got a good brand name which will be very helpful for you if you are planning for a switch to some other company.If you are looking for an abroad opportunity Cognizant is a nice place with plenty of on site openings.

Cons

There is no rotation policy in this company. If you are assigned to a particular project then there is no way that you will be released from the project. The expectations from the managers is too much. A programmer analyst is billed as an associate and the managers expect him to work as an associate. Also there is no proper estimation effort and schedule which causes the employees to work for long working hours. There is no personal life in this company. The management is more biased towards management roles than the techie guys. No proper value for work. The compensation is way behind the normal industry standards. People are very dissatisfied by the salary review that has been implemented.
